Undertorque Detected 1
UL3
There has been a current less than the
Undertorq
setting in L6-02 for longer than the
Det 1
setting in L6-03.
Undertorque Detected 2
UL4
There has been a current less than the
Undertorq
setting in L6-05 for longer than the
Det 2
setting in L6-06.
Overspeed
OS
The speed has been greater than the
Overspeed
setting in F1-08 for longer than the
Det
setting in F1-09.
PG Disconnection Detected
PGO
PG pulses were input when the Drive
PG Open
was outputting a frequency.
Excessive Speed Deviation
DEV
The speed deviation has been greater
Speed
than the setting in F1-10 for longer
Deviation
than the setting in F1-11.
Control Fault
The torque limit was reached continu-
ously for 3 seconds or longer during a
deceleration stop during open-loop
vector control 1.
CF
Out of
Control
An error occurred in the speed estima-
tion calculation for open-loop vector
control 2.
